Sellafield Ltd awarded a 20-year contract to four organisations in May 2019, which will help deliver the site’s decommissioning programme, with KBR acting as the Integration Partner. The Programme and Project Partners (PPP) has been developed to help make the Sellafield site safer, sooner. The new approach will support the transformation of the company from a nuclear operator into a world leader in environmental remediation and is one of the most complex portfolios of construction projects in the world, stretching over many decades. KBR Ltd is playing an integral part in the delivery of PPP acting as the Integration Partner, leading on the delivery & controls of numerous multi-million pound construction projects.
